Robertson Winery (Pty) Ltd is offering an exciting opportunity for a Senior Laboratory Analyst based in Robertson, Western Cape.

RESPONSIBILITIES INCLUDE:

• General maintenance, operation and sample analysis on laboratory instrumentation and equipment according to set SOP’s and test methods.
• Ensure calibration and verification checks are performed on laboratory instrumentation according to set schedules and SOP’s.
• Monthly stock evaluation of laboratory consumables.
• Accurate preparation of standard stock and quality control solutions according to set test methods.
• Ensure accurate and precise analysis and reporting of proficiency testing samples.
• Trending of test results and quality control data.
• Assist with training, verification, and supervision of laboratory staff.
• Analysis of results, report, review, and authorization of results.
• Investigate out-of-specification results and solve technical issues.
• Participate in internal assessments and audits.
• Ensure that cleanliness and safety standard are maintained (strict adherence to PPE, lab safety, food safety rules and regulations).
• Assist with maintenance and compliance of ISO/IEC 17025 Laboratory Management system.
• Fulfill all functions related to a Technical Signatory.
• Assist with research projects and test studies.
• Development, modification, verification, and validation of test methods.

REQUIREMENTS:

• BSc-degree in Chemistry / bio-chemistry / micro biology (Post-graduate qualification will be beneficial).
• Excellent communication skills in Afrikaans and English (written and spoken).
• Advanced computer literacy skills: MS Office (Word, Excel and Outlook).
• Strong applied statistical skills.
• 5 years’ relevant experience in an analytical laboratory environment.
• 3 years’ experience with lab instrumentation – WineScan, HPLC, ICP, GC-MS & FTIR.
• Solid knowledge of the ISO / IEC 17025 Laboratory Management system.
• Strong problem solving, analytical & logical thinking skills.
• Exceptional attention to detail.
• Ability to work under pressure.
• Ability to work independently as well as part of a team.
• Strong sense of responsibility and work ethic.
